{"id":79962,"date":"2022-09-29T09:14:31","date_gmt":"2022-09-29T14:14:31","guid":{"rendered":"https:\/\/www.biblia.work\/dictionaries\/ring-of-the-fisherman-the\/"},"modified":"2022-09-29T09:14:31","modified_gmt":"2022-09-29T14:14:31","slug":"ring-of-the-fisherman-the","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"https:\/\/www.biblia.work\/dictionaries\/ring-of-the-fisherman-the\/","title":{"rendered":"Ring of the Fisherman, The"},"content":{"rendered":"<h2>Ring of the Fisherman, The<\/h2>\n<p>The earliest mention of the Fisherman&#8217;s ring worn by the popes is in a letter of Clement IV written in 1265 to his nephew, Peter Grossi. The writer states that popes were then accustomed to seal their private letters with &#8220;the seal of the Fisherman&#8221;, whereas public documents, he adds, were distinguished by the leaden &#8220;bulls&#8221; attached (see BULLS AND BRIEFS). From the fifteenth century, however, the Fisherman&#8217;s ring has been used to seal the class of papal official documents known as Briefs. The Fisherman&#8217;s ring is placed, by the cardinal camerlengo on the finger of a newly elected pope. It is made of gold, with a representation of St. Peter in a boat, fishing, and the name of the reigning pope around it.<\/p>\n<p>&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8211;<\/p>\n<p>BABINGTON in Dict.
